HC Deb 25 January 2000 vol 343 cc185-6W
Mr. Reed

To ask the Minister of Agriculture, Fisheries and Food how many people were employed in the farming sector in Leicestershire in(a) 1996–97, (b) 1997–98, (c) 1998–99 and (d) 1999–2000; and how many he projects will be employed in 2000–01. [101060]

Ms Quin

The information requested is as follows:

People employed in the farming sector in Leicestershire
Farmers, partners, directors and spouses working on the holding Salaried managers and all other workers 1 Total workforce 2
(a) June 1996 3,884 3,003 6,887
(b) June 1997 3,833 3,003 6,836
(c) June 1998 3,837 2,974 6,811
June 1999 3,805 2,725 6,530
1 Including hired, family and casual workers working on 1 June
2 Excludes youth training

Notes:

1. The figures have been taken from the annual June Agricultural and Horticultural Census. These data relate to main holdings only.

2. In 1998 fundamental changes were introduced to the labour questions. It appears that this change may have led to the recording of additional labour who were not previously included in the returns. The change in questions has also led to a redistribution of labour between the various categories, most notably for salaried managers. Caution is therefore advised when comparing the 1998 and 1999 results with previous years.

MAFF does not have any projections for the year 2000–01.
